Pastor Paul Brinkman will be our camp speaker.
The cost is $180 plus activities. There will be 8 chapel sessions and 3 workshop opportunities (multiple choices of workshops lead by pastors and their wives). There will be games and activities.
Those young people over 20 are encouraged to attend, not as campers but leaders (as invited by their pastors). The camp will essentially be run by these young adults over 20. They will have the positions of music director, games leader, points leader, dorm leaders (18 and above), team leaders, chapel leader etc. and the pastors and their wives will be attending as advisors.
Activities include team games, hydro slides, night adventure trail, cage soccer, confidence course, flying fox, mini golf, playgrounds, swimming pools, volleyball, skateboard park, pool inflatable obstacle course, airsoft course, archery, kayaks, covered spa pool, the blob, and indoor climbing!
Activities and Chapels, Great Food and Fellowship!! This yearly teen camp will be a ministry of Rotorua Bible Baptist Church.
The teens should bring their physical Bibles to camp for chapel and devotions.
